New attack on rare nerve disease aims to cut harmful steroids
NCT ID NCT07159893
Summary
This study is testing a drug called inectolizumab for people newly diagnosed with a rare autoimmune disease that attacks the nerves and spinal cord (NMOSD). The main goal is to see if the drug can help control the disease while allowing patients to take fewer steroids, which have serious side effects. Researchers will also check if starting this treatment quickly after a disease attack helps improve patients' disability levels.
